What Does ROFL Mean?

ROFL stands for “Rolling On the Floor Laughing.” It is used to express extreme laughter or when something is very funny. When someone types ROFL, it means they found something so hilarious that they are metaphorically rolling on the floor laughing.

It is stronger than simply saying “LOL” (Laugh Out Loud) and indicates a higher level of amusement.


Origin of ROFL

ROFL originated in the early days of internet chat rooms and messaging platforms. As people began communicating online, they needed quick ways to express emotions. Typing long sentences was time-consuming, so abbreviations like LOL, ROFL, and LMAO became popular.

Over time, ROFL became a widely recognized slang term across platforms like WhatsApp, Instagram, Facebook, and even gaming chats.


How to Use ROFL in Sentences

ROFL is commonly used in informal communication. Here are some examples to help you understand its usage:

  • That meme you sent me is so funny, I’m ROFL!
  • He slipped on a banana peel, and I was ROFL watching the video.
  • ROFL, I can’t stop laughing at that joke!

It is mostly used in casual conversations and should be avoided in formal writing or professional emails.


ROFL vs LOL vs LMAO

Many people confuse ROFL with other similar abbreviations. Here’s a simple comparison:

  • LOL (Laugh Out Loud): Used for something mildly funny
  • ROFL (Rolling On the Floor Laughing): Used for something extremely funny
  • LMAO (Laughing My Ass Off): Slightly stronger than LOL, similar to ROFL

Among these, ROFL indicates a more exaggerated reaction.
